Abstract

A quantitative pre experimental study was conducted to evaluate the effectiveness of knowledge regarding management of hypertension. Objectives of the study were to assess the pre test knowledge regarding management of hypertension, to assess the effectiveness of planned teaching programme regarding management of hypertension and to find out the association between knowledge scores with selected demographical variables. The study conducted with pre experimental one group pre test and post test design, with non probability convenient sampling technique. There were significant increase in the mean post test knowledge scores of the care takers of hypertensive patients regarding management of hypertension after implementation of PTP in comparison with the mean pre test knowledge scores and there was a no significant association between pre test knowledge score with selected demographic variables.
